An urban fantasy Little Mermaid retelling perfect for fans of Crescent City and The Cruel Prince. Everything changes when the Ice Mer King says, “I want you to kill my daughter.” Erik I am the Pirate of Death. I have spent my life on the seas, maintaining my reputation as one of the most fearsome pirates to ever sail the waters in Aranthium. Then, the Ice Mer King makes a deal with me. Kill his daughter, and my life-debt is paid. Fail, and my life is forfeit. Sounds easy, right? If only the princess didn’t have such a talent for getting under my skin and consuming my thoughts. Helena My father trades my voice for legs I don't want. A whole month on a human-only crew doesn’t sound like my idea of fun. What I want is love, safety and family. Somehow, I find myself tangled up with a dangerous Pirate whose fate lies in my hands. Falling in love with him is exciting, effortless. But I don’t want to be owned by anyone. “Little Mermaid meets Captain Hook, except the voiceless heroine has a knife? Yes please.”

The Pirate’s Deal is such an epic pirate-mermaid adventure romance tale! I absolutely LOVED the dynamic between Helena (the Ice Mer Princess) and Erik (the Pirate of Death) so freaking much!! This is a Little Mermaid + Captain Hook retelling set in a totally unique, urban fantasy world and y’all—it’s MAGIC. Featuring the swoon-worthy “I’ve sworn to kill you but I’ve fallen for you” trope and endless hate-to-love banter, this standalone is perfect for fans of classic fairytale-inspired romantasy with spice! You definitely do not need to read book 2 before diving into this one; I found it extremely easy to navigate the fascinating world-building even not having read the first installment.
